** OBITUARY **
Cornell Dent was the fourth child born to Mr. and Mrs. W illie Neal Dent, Sr., in Appling, Georgia, on November 11, 1954.
He was educated in the public schools of Richmond County, Georgia. Cornell attended Thankful Baptist Church in Augusta, Georgia.
He met, fell in love and two years later married E. Jacqulyn Tubman on January 9, 1978 in Aiken, South Carolina. Through that loving union, Demetris Nicole and Christopher Antoine were born.
Throughout his life, Cornell was known to be a kind and loving person, always wearing a pleasant smile and having a joking word for a friend.
He departed this life on February 2, 1989.
He leaves to cherish fond memories, his wife, Jacqulyn; his daughter, Demetris; his son, Christopher; parents, W illie Neal and Janie ; sisters, Barbara, Athens, Ga., Deborah and Beatrice, Atlanta, Ga.; brothers, W illie Neal, Jr., Miami, Fla. and Gerome, Augusta, Ga.; maternal grandmother, Bertha Gowdy, Augusta, Ga.; mother-in-law, Susie Stokes; sister-in-law, Barbara, Miami, Fla.; brothers-in-law, Matthew McRae, Jr., Athens, Ga., Cornell and Prophet Tubman, Augusta, Ga.; a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ces, nephews, a host of other relatives and sorrowing friends.
